    KAJIAN PENGGUNAAN MATEMATIKA PADA AKTIVITAS TUKANG KAYU DAN TUKANG BATU DALAM PROSES PEMBANGUNAN RUMAH: Study On The Use Of Mathematics In The Activities Of Carpenters And Masons Of House Construction Process

    Full text link
    This research aims to obtain a description of the use of mathematics in the activities of carpenters and masons in the process of building a house. The subjects of this research were two builders who were carrying out construction in the village of Tokala Atas. The two craftsmen chosen as research subjects consisted of a masons and a carpenter. The research method used was qualitative with a descriptive type of research carried out in the village of Tokala Atas. The data collection techniques used were observation and interviews. Observations were made while the builders were building the house. Interview techniques were used to explore the data that had been obtained when the observations were made. The results of the research show that carpenters and masons use mathematical concepts in building houses, namely the Pythagorean concept when forming foundation angles and measuring the sloping sides of roofs. The concept of alignment when measuring foundation bow plank strings, measuring brick laying benchmark strings and measuring frame heights. The concept of comparison is used when measuring into the foundation and when determining the distance between floor girders. The concept of flat construction is used when making sloping reinforcement frames, making piles and forming wooden joints. The concept of perpendicular lines is used when adjusting the straightness of poles, sills and roof posts. Arithmetic concepts are used when calculating zinc and teal requirements. The mathematical concepts contained in house buildings made by carpenters are roof shape: roof shape, rice wrapper and wall shape: betel stacking shape, plate stacking and lengthwise

    ANALISIS KEMAMPUAN SISWA DALAM MENYELESAIKAN SOAL MATEMATIKA TIPE HIGHER ORDER THINKING SKILL (HOTS) PADA MATERI POLA BILANGAN DI KELAS VIII MTs NEGERI 1 PALU: Analysis of Students’ Ability to Solve Higher Order Thinking Skills (HOTS) Mathematics Problems on Number Pattern in Grade VIII of MTs Negeri 1 Palu

    Full text link
    The purpose of this study was to analyze the ability of students to solve Higher Order Thinking Skill (HOTS) type questions on number pattern material in Class VIII MTs Negeri 1 Palu. The type of research used is descriptive qualitative research. The subjects in this study were three students of class VIII MTs Negeri 1 Palu in the odd semester of the 2023/2024 school year consisting of one student each with high, medium, and low abilities. Data collection techniques used written tests and interviews. The results of this study indicate that (1) high ability students are able to solve well on HOTS problems on the subject of number patterns on indicators C4 and C5 by fulfilling all stages of problem solving, (2) medium ability students are only able to solve HOTS problems on the subject of number patterns on indicator C4, but on indicator C5 have not been able to solve well. (3) low ability students were not able to solve HOTS problems on the subject of number patterns on indicator C4 and also on indicator C5 were not able to solve well

    PENERAPAN MODEL PENEMUAN TERBIMBING DENGAN TEKNIK SCAFOOLDING UNTUK MENINGKATKAN HASIL BELAJAR SISWA KELAS X MIA 4 MAN 1 PALU PADA MATERI FUNGSI: Aplication Of The Guided Discovery Model With The Scafoolding Technique To Imprive The Learning Outcomes Of Class X MIA 4 MAN 1 Palu Sudents On Functional Material

    Full text link
    This study aims to describe the application of the guided discovery learning model with the Scaffolding technique in improving the students' abilities of class X MIA 4 MAN 1 Palu in the function material. This type of research is Classroom Action Research (CAR) and the design uses the Kemmis and Mc. Taggart, with its stages namely planning, action and observation and reflection. The subjects of this study were 17 students of class X MIA 4 MAN 1 Palu who were registered in the 2019/2020 school year and three students were selected as informants. This research was conducted in two cycles. Based on the results of the final action test, the percentage of students 'classical learning completeness in the first cycle was 73.33% and the percentage of students' classical learning completeness in the second cycle was 93.75%, while the results of teacher and student observations in the first cycle were in the good category and at cycle II is in the very good category. Based on the results of the study, it can be concluded that learning by applying the guided discovery learning model can improve the ability of class X MAN 1 Palu students on the function material by following the stages (1) stimulation: providing an explanation to students about the inverse function material contained in the LKPD. (2) problem formulation: directing students to find their own inverse function material by asking students to observe and identify the problems contained in the LKPD and make hypotheses. (3) data collection: students are asked to find references related to the inverse function material, then write down the information contained in the given problem carefully. (4) data processing: students process the data that has been collected by discussing the process used to find problems in the LKPD. (5) verification: students are asked to formulate conclusions and then match them with the formulation of the problem given whether the formulation of the conclusions made answers the given problem and whether the results obtained are in accordance with the hypotheses made have been proven or not. and (6) generalization: involving students in class discussions and concluding the material that has been studied

    DESKRIPSI MOTIVASI BELAJAR SISWA PADA OPERASI HITUNG PENJUMLAHAN DAN PENGURANGAN BENTUK ALJABAR DENGAN MEDIA PEMBELAJARAN ALEF EDUCATION DI KELAS VII MTsN 1 PALU: Description of Students’ Learning Motivation in Operations Addition and Subtraction Operations in Algebraic Forms Using Alef Education Learning Media at the Seventh of MTsN 1 Palu

    Full text link
    This study is a research that uses a quantitative approach that aims to describe student learning motivation in addition and subtraction operations in algebraic forms using Alef Education learning media at the seventh MTsN 1 Palu. The data in this study were collected using a questionnaire sheet with a total of 16 items and measured using a Likert scale, namely (1) strongly disagree, (2) disagree, (3) undecided, (4) agree, (5) strongly agree. The research subjects consisted of 32 students of grade VII MTsN 1 Palu. The results of this study show student learning motivation in the operation of calculating addition and subtraction of algebraic forms with Alef Education learning media in Class VII MTsN 1 Palu, which has a percentage of 73.71% and is included in high criteria, with indicators of perseverance in facing the task of getting a percentage of 77.92% with high competence, tenacious indicators facing difficulties getting a percentage of 72.66% with high criteria, The indicator shows interest in various problems gets a percentage of 80% with high criteria, the indicator prefers to work independently gets a percentage of 68.25% with high criteria, the indicator of getting bored quickly on routine tasks gets a percentage of 72.5% with high criteria, and the indicator of being able to defend one’s opinion rationally gets a percentage of 71,88% with high criteria
